Jeanne Marie Adam 1690–1722 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 23 Feb 1690

Birth Location: Rochesson, Vosges, Lorraine, France

Death Date: 1722

Death Location: Vagney, Vosges, Lorraine, France

Father: Johann Christophe

Mother: Anne Schwalen

Spouse(s): Jacques Adam

Children(s): Marie Adam

The story of Jeanne Marie Adam began in 1690 in Rochesson, Vosges, Lorraine, France. Jeanne Marie Adam married Jacques Adam, and had children including Marie Catherine Josephe Adam. Jeanne Marie Adam passed away in 1722 in Vagney, Vosges, Lorraine, France.
